Fifty-four papers from the October 1998 conference discuss the latest achievements and trends in the fields of marine control systems, maneuvering models, navigation systems, traffic guidance and control systems, main engine and machinery control systems, safety and fault control systems, condition monitoring and quality control systems, and simulators. Sample topics are adaptive ship steering autopilot design with saturating and slew rate limiting actuator, a new type of marine governor considering pitch motion, robust polynomial eigenstructure assignment applied to an unmanned underwater vehicle, autopilot algorithms for high speed craft, Bayesian estimation of directional wave spectra based on ship motions, and real-time communication networks onboard ships. Marine Systems Identification, Modeling and Control is a concise, stand-alone resource covering the theory and practice of dynamic systems and control for marine engineering students and professionals. Developed from a distance learning CPD course on marine control taught by the authors, the book presents the essentials of the subject, including system representation and transfer, feedback control and closed loop stability. Simulation code and worked examples are provided for both Scilab and MATLAB, making it suitable for both those without access to expensive software and those using MATLAB in a professional setting. This title considers the key topics without superfluous detail and is illustrated with marine industry examples. This title contains the papers presented at the IFAC Conference on Control Applications in Marine Systems (CAMS 2001), held on 18-20 of July 2001 at the University of Strathclyde in Glasgow, Scotland. More than 120 delegates from over 20 countries attended the conference and discussed and exchanged their research results in marine control systems design and applications. The papers in the proceedings cover a wide range of areas including: autopilot systems; dynamic positioning systems; tracking systems; roll stabilization; robotic off-shore systems; ship navigation systems; ship propulsion; traffic guidance and control systems; engine and machinery control systems; safety and fault tolerant control and training and vehicle simulation. There are also papers on underwater vehicle control and high speed ship control which provide an excellent review of the current work in these areas.
